Foundation Lifting in Tampa, FL
Foundation lifting services involve raising and stabilizing a building’s foundation to address issues such as uneven settling, cracks, or structural movement. This process is commonly used in residential properties experiencing foundation settlement or shifting, which can lead to problems like c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ors that don’t close properly. Property owners usually seek foundation lifting to restore stability, prevent further damage, and improve the safety and functionality of their homes.
Before requesting foundation lifting, property owners typically want to understand the extent of the foundation issues, the methods used for lifting and stabilization, and how the process may impact their property. It is important to assess the underlying causes of settlement, such as soil conditions or drainage problems, to ensure a long-lasting solution. Consulting with a professional can help determine whether foundation lifting is appropriate and what steps might be necessary to protect the property’s structural integrity.

Foundation Lifting Questions
What is foundation lifting? Foundation lifting is a process that raises and stabilizes a sunken or uneven foundation to restore proper levelness and structural integrity.
What types of foundation issues can be addressed? Common issues include settling, cracking, and uneven floors caused by soil movement or moisture changes.
How does foundation lifting work? The process typically involves installing support piers or anchors beneath the foundation to lift and stabilize it.
Is foundation lifting suitable for all properties? It is most effective on properties experiencing foundation settlement or sinking, especially in areas prone to soil movement.
